Position Title: Bookkeeper II

Department: Fiscal

Reports To: CFO / Fiscal Supervisor / Associate Director

POSITION SUMMARY

We are seeking a highly organized and focused Bookkeeper II with experience in healthcare accounting to join our dynamic team. The ideal candidate will excel in both independent and team settings, adapting quickly to the evolving demands of a fast-paced environment. A proactive approach and the ability to manage changes in procedures effectively are crucial for maintaining compliance and accuracy in fiscal responsibilities.

Responsibilities of this role include preparing monthly billings, overseeing financial compliance, maintaining records across various financial functions (billing, accounts payable/receivable, payroll, etc.), and handling monthly financial reporting and general ledger entries. Additional tasks may involve bank reconciliations, payroll processing, and coordination with external auditors.

CATEGORIES OF DUTIES

In addition to the items listed in the summary above, Bookkeeper II job responsibilities/duties may

include but are not limited to the following:

• Develop and maintain budgets and cost reports as needed.

• Ensure accurate and timely bank deposits.

• Generate and maintain monthly Full-Time Equivalent (FTE) and rent reports to support billing

processes.

• Handle payroll processing and monthly bank reconciliations.

• Maintain detailed journals and records to support monthly billing (e.g., invoices, time sheets,

status changes).

• Manage and reconcile equipment inventory; assign and distribute company-issued equipment.

• Process daily credit card transactions and reconcile credit charges.

• Utilize Avatar or other mandated Electronic Health Record (EHR) systems for billing purposes.

• Perform additional tasks as required by the CFO, CEO, or direct supervisor.

Key Qualifications:

  • Strong organizational skills and the ability to concentrate on detailed tasks.

  • Comfort with rapid changes and a capacity to handle multiple responsibilities efficiently.

  • Demonstrated experience with QuickBooks and Excel.

  • Strong written and oral communication skills.

  • Ability to meet deadlines.

E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E

High School Diploma required; college degree preferred.

At least 3 years of prior bookkeeping experience.

Proficiency in Excel and QuickBooks.

Experience in a drug/health-related financial setting is advantageous.
